Organization of work with documents

The organization of work with personnel documents has a special impact on the quality of the functioning of the administrative apparatus, as well as the formation and culture of labor of employees. The more professionally the work is conducted, the more successful the activity of the enterprise as a whole.

Internal workflow of any enterprise includes various activities for the preparation, maintenance, filling, copying, transmission of business information. As practice shows, about seventy percent of the time employees spend on these activities. It should be said that the organization of work with documents is becoming increasingly important. Today, this activity is considered one of the main factors of the competitiveness of a modern enterprise.

Organization of work with documents assumes a special approach to the received and processed business data, coordination of processes of formation and change of information distribution. Proper organization of work with documents reduces the search time, increases the accuracy, timeliness of data, eliminating redundancy.

Taking into account long-term practice, three main types of work with documentation were developed: mixed, decentralized and centralized.

The latter form provides for the concentration of a variety of existing structuring operations in the management of a single unit in the enterprise. Such a subdivision may be a general or personnel department, a chancery and so on. Documentation can be maintained by one person who is a secretary. In any case, the responsibility of the unit or one employee will include the implementation of a full cycle of processing activities from the receipt to the transfer to the archive department. These activities involve reception, processing of business information, registration, storage, control over execution, dispatch, reference and information operations, systematization before transfer to the archive.

Centralized organization of work with documents is considered the most rational, and in this regard, and more preferable. This is especially true in small businesses. When using this method of systematization of documentation, the costs of information processing activities are significantly reduced. In addition, the organization of labor of employees is substantially improved. With this form of organization of document circulation, office equipment is most effective, unity is achieved in the methodological and management activities related to the processing of documentation.

The opposite centralized system is the decentralized scheme. In this case, for each unit, its own service for working with documentation is being formed. In these units all operations are carried out autonomously. The decentralized system is more typical for those institutions and organizations that differ in a territorially disparate apparatus. In addition, this system of work is also suitable for those enterprises, the documentation in which differs in some specificity (for example, there is a need to ensure the protection of information).

The most common, meanwhile, form is a mixed system. In this case, a certain part of all operations (as a rule, for receiving and processing sent and received documents, storage, replication) is carried out in the central unit. In the structural departments of the enterprise, activities are carried out for printing (creating), systematizing, storing and preparing for delivery to the archive.

The choice of this or that scheme of work with the documentation is carried out in accordance with the structure of the enterprise itself.
